What companies run services between Herndon, VA, USA and New Jersey, USA?
Amtrak Acela operates a train from Washington Union Station to Newark Penn Station every 2 hours. Tickets cost $45–700 and the journey takes 2h 42m. Amtrak also services this route hourly. Alternatively, Peter Pan Bus Lines operates a bus from Silver Spring to Newark Penn Station every 4 hours. Tickets cost $45–120 and the journey takes 5h 5m.
